A supramolecular pyrenyl glycoside-coated 2D MoS2 composite electrode for selective cell capture
Mokhtari Wahiba1, Xue-Qing Feng1, Yi Zang2
1Key Laboratory for Advanced Materials & Institute of Fine Chemicals, East China University of Science and Technology, 130 Meilong Rd., Shanghai 200237, P. R. China. xphe@ecust.edu.cn.
Abstract:
Here we demonstrate the simple construction and characterization of a pyrenyl glycoside-coated 2D MoS2 material composite capable of selectively capturing proteins and live cells on an electrode, as determined by differential pulse voltammetry.
